MINIATURE RIFLE SHOOTING
EDIEVALE CLUB A “ Coronation Handicap Trophy Match ” was fired by the Edievale Defence Rifle Club on Saturday last. A moderate attendance of members being present. Conditions of the shoot were: Seven shots with two optional sighters over 300, 500. and 600 yards; weather conditions were satisfactory, with the result that some outstanding scores were registered, particularly so by Rifleman J. Adams, who registered the possible at 500 yards. He came out with a total of 99 points over all ranges. At the conclusion of the shoot, the successful competitors were Rifleman L. Adam first, with a total score of 100 points. Rifleman D. Morton 100 points and J. Adams (99 points) being second and third respectively. The following are the total scores with handicaps added: —Riflemen L. Adam 100, D. Morton 100, J. Adam 99. B. Simons 99, L. Jenkins 97, G. Finlayson 96, Deputy President P. Finlayson 95, Riflemen M. Kempthorne 94, A. W. Sim 91, L. White 91, J. Wilson 87, J. Lee 86.
